1. Greek Yogurt
Greek yogurt is a thicker, creamier, and more protein-rich version of regular dahi. It is made by removing extra water from curd, which gives it a rich texture and smooth taste. During summer, Greek yogurt is a great choice because it feels light, refreshing, and filling at the same time. It may also help support digestion and gut health because it contains probiotics.

2. Hung Curd
Hung curd is made by removing extra water from regular dahi, which gives it a thick, creamy, and rich texture. It feels light on the stomach while adding a delicious creamy taste to summer meals and snacks. During summer, hung curd is a refreshing option because it can be used in healthy dips, sandwiches, wraps, and salad dressings. It may also help support digestion and keep meals light and satisfying.

4. Coconut Milk Curd
Coconut milk curd is a dairy-free alternative made from coconut milk instead of regular milk. It has a smooth texture, mild sweetness, and refreshing tropical flavor that feels perfect during summer. This curd variety is especially popular among people who avoid dairy products or prefer plant-based foods. It feels light, cooling, and easy to enjoy during hot weather.

5. Beetroot Curd
Beetroot curd is a colorful and nutritious curd dish made by mixing fresh beetroot with curd. It not only looks refreshing but also adds extra flavor and nutrition to summer meals. During summer, beetroot curd feels light, cooling, and easy to digest. It is commonly enjoyed as raita and pairs perfectly with simple homemade meals.
